Thermal methods

Cutting methods belonging to this group can be divided into the following types: gas and gas-electric cutting of metals.

In these cutting methods, the metal is heated by a gas (oxygen) flame, and power sources are not used. There are three main ways of such cutting:

Oxygen cutting of metal involves heating it. Hot oxygen jet cuts metal and removes oxides that arise there.

  • Oxygen. With this method, the metal in the cut zone burns out in an oxygen jet, and the formed oxides are blown out by it.
  • Oxygen-flux. A flux powder enters the cut area, which facilitates the cutting process due to chemical, thermal and abrasive effects.
  • Oxygen lance. The high temperature is created by the combustion of the so-called spear. a tube through which a stream of oxygen is blown.

In gas-electric cutting, the metal is heated by a power source, and the melt is removed from the cutting zone by a gas jet. There are two ways to do this:

  • Air arc. liquid metal is removed from the melting zone with a jet of compressed air.
  • Oxygen-arc. metal heated in the arc flame burns out in the incoming oxygen stream, it is blown out by it.

It is mainly used to correct defects in welded seams. The main disadvantage is the carburization of the cut site due to the combustion of carbon electrodes.

Plasma cutting is by far the most advanced, fastest and most cost effective way to cut metal.

A very promising and rapidly progressing method. The cut metal is melted by a jet of plasma. ionized gas with a temperature of tens of thousands of degrees. A plasma jet is created in a special device. a plasmatron. from an ordinary electric arc due to its compression and injection of a plasma-forming gas into the reaction zone. Two main processing schemes:

  • Plasma jet cutting. With this method, an arc occurs between the electrode and the tip of the plasmatron. The work piece is not included in the electrical circuit.
  • Plasma arc. an arc occurs between a non-consumable electrode made of a refractory material and the metal being cut. An effective and more commonly used method.

Teeth and their shape

Saw capabilities depend on its shape and the size of the teeth. A large number of teeth on a certain length of the blade means fine sawing, but slow forward movement. A small number of teeth results in a rough cut.

The wood is made up of fibers, and when sawing they separate. In this case, sawdust appears, which must be removed. The finer the teeth, the faster the cut and the saw blade become clogged with small sawdust. saw flour. The tines can no longer grasp the wood at their full height. Sawing is becoming more and more tedious and, most importantly, unproductive. But large teeth almost never clog due to the greater distance of their tips from each other.

In almost any saw, the teeth are divorced, that is, their tips alternately deviate left and right. The greater the angle of inclination, the wider the cutting strip, and therefore it is less clogged with sawdust, and the saw is less jammed.

Saw teeth become dull over time and need to be sharpened. In this case, the damaged wiring must be restored. Even for a specialist, this is not an easy job. Therefore, we recommend purchasing saws with hardened teeth. They do not dull so quickly, and they are easier to sharpen than the teeth of a conventional saw.

You just need to put the saw blade on the table and hold the sharpening bar twice along the cutting edge from the end to the handle, then turn the blade over. The saw is sharpened, you can start work.

Tooth size and shape

The size of the teeth (pitch) of the hacksaw blade directly affects the performance and accuracy of the tool. The larger the teeth, the higher the working speed, but the accuracy and quality of the cut deteriorates. On the other hand, using a fine-toothed saw guarantees a clean and even cut, but the speed decreases.

Cutting accuracy is determined by the number of teeth per inch of blade length (TPI), that is, their density. Its value is marked on the side surface of the web (eg 7×1 ″ or 7TPI). The higher the TPI, the smaller the step. So, 2TPI = 12 mm, and 12TPI = 2 mm.

When choosing a hacksaw for wood, it must be borne in mind that the minimum thickness of the workpiece must be greater than the pitch of three teeth.

When working with a hacksaw on wood, the appearance of sharpened teeth is essential. In this case, teeth are considered standard, sharpened on both sides and having the form of an acute-angled or isosceles triangle.

Important! The latest generation of saws is equipped with non-standard hardened teeth. They have the shape of a trapezoid and are distinguished by the presence of three sharpened edges and increased wear resistance. Blades with such teeth cannot be re-sharpened.

Length and shape of the blade

On the domestic market, you can find hacksaws for wood with a length of 250 to 650 mm in increments of 25 mm. This parameter is specified by GOST 2615-84 and depends on the distance between the teeth.

Note! It is necessary to choose a saw, guided by the rule: “The length of the blade should be 2 times the thickness (diameter) of the workpieces”.

Otherwise, it will be uncomfortable to work with a hacksaw, since a short blade will jam inside the solid wood.

As a rule, hacksaws with a narrow blade are no more than 350 mm long and have a large number of small teeth. Universal tools are equipped with blades about 500 mm long with medium-sized teeth. Hacksaws with a wide blade are made with large teeth located at a great distance from each other (coarse pitch), their length can reach 650 mm.

Traditionally, a saw for wood looks like a triangle narrowed on one side. This tool can work with any type of wood. In addition, there are hacksaws adapted to work, for example, with tree branches or other objects located at some distance from the sawer. They are rounded and lightweight.

Why is it dangerous to cut wood with an angle grinder? Compared with the same jigsaw or circular saw, the angle grinder does not have a stopper. a device that physically stops cutting when passing a critical point. In other words, when the seating zone or the center of the cutting blade approaches the surface of the workpiece, the likelihood of tool snagging and sticking out of the hand increases. This can happen completely unexpectedly, as can the throwing direction of an angle grinder. The second nuance is associated with the nozzle itself. For example, it is strictly forbidden to use discs with soldered segments, as they can be destroyed during operation. Ax

In terms of its importance, the ax takes one of the first places among the carpenter’s tools. Nice ax. This is the key to your good work. What can they do?

Chop, chop, hew, plan, spread the teeth of hacksaws, and much more, up to cutting a loaf, if there is no knife! It is noticed that when you work with an ax, even onlookers are not suitable, not to mention other bad people. I wonder why?

A good ax should be made of hardened steel, sharply sharpened, weighing in accordance with your physical capabilities. It is clear that, ideally, you need to have two or more axes, one for rough work, the second for finishing, the third for miniature, etc. But you can still limit yourself to one.

It is extremely rare to buy a good ax on the first try. When buying, try to consider everything very carefully. Lurid in shape and rough in forging are best set aside. Self-respecting manufacturers stamp their brand name on the blade. The angle of the blade should be about 20 degrees.

The metal should not have delaminations, chips, or inclusions. One of the signs of a good ax may be the following: pass a piece of rope through the hole and, holding the ax on it, hit it with a metal object. A great ax will sound like a church bell. And if the sound is dull or worse, rattling, then look for the ax elsewhere.

It’s good when for the first time a skilled specialist sharpens an ax with an electric grinder. It is important here that the angle remains the same at about 20 degrees and there is a possibility of water cooling, otherwise break the temperature regime of processing and the blade will become fragile.

After that, the blade is adjusted with bars, first coarse, then fine-grained.

If at the beginning you can sharpen towards the blade, then at the end of sharpening it is better to move in the opposite direction with a bar.

For fine work, the ax can be adjusted, that is, it can be brought to the ideal with Goya paste, thread and leather belts, but this is rarely done, since the point does not stay sharp for a long time during the cutting process.

The wood for the ax is used the same as for the handles of hammers, that is, birch, aspen. It is preferable to use so-called twisted wood, with fibers that are not straight. Then there is less likelihood of chipping the ax. Juniper (it does not dry out, being once dried, but sometimes prone to chipping) or mountain ash of such a section, as for an ax, is not always possible to find.

To prevent the ax from jumping off the ax, as in the case of hammers, use wooden and metal wedges, lowering it into the water. Sometimes, a mounting plate bent at an angle of 90 degrees is additionally used. It is pushed into the hole of the ax, then the ax is inserted and fixed with a pair of self-tapping screws through the holes.
